5. 'Vanished', 2026

Rotten Tomatoes Score: 41%

Alice is accustomed to living on archaeological expeditions, and Tom always disappears into war zones. They meet in rare moments of peace – at airports, on the coast, and in European hotels.

When Alice is offered a prestigious position at a university, it seems that their nomadic romance will finally evolve into something new. However, the day after Alice confesses her desire to change their relationship to Tom, he disappears without a trace.

During her search, Alice meets the enigmatic journalist Helene and Inspector Drax, who is clearly hiding something.

4. 'We Were Liars', 2025-...

Rotten Tomatoes Score: 62%

The series is set on a private island where a wealthy family spends every summer vacation. The story centers on Cadence Sinclair, who reunites with her family after a mysterious tragedy caused her to lose her memory.

When she was sixteen, she was found on the beach in her underwear with a serious head injury. The circumstances of the incident remain a mystery.

As Cadence gradually remembers her past, she tries to piece together a chain of events in which her cousins Mirren and Johnny, as well as Gat – a longtime family friend and Cadence's first love – play key roles.

3. 'His & Hers', 2026

Rotten Tomatoes Score: 70%

The brutal murder of a woman in the quiet town of Dahlonega contrasts with the provincial idyll where nothing sinister seems to happen.

Detective Jack Harper arrives, but the investigation is complicated by the arrival of Anna, a reporter and his estranged wife, who left him after a tragedy devastated their family.

The former journalist, who had voluntarily gone into isolation about a year ago, decides to return to her profession by reporting from the scene. It soon becomes clear that the situation is even more complicated – Jack and Anna both knew the victim personally.

2. 'Grosse Pointe Garden Society', 2025

Rotten Tomatoes Score: 75%

Four members of a gardening club hastily bury a body in the flower beds.

Alice, Brett, Catherine, and Birdie – once strangers with different backgrounds and problems – find themselves bound together by the need to keep a secret. The viewers will uncover the details of this secret as the story unfolds.

The narrative constantly leaps between then and now, revealing domestic conflicts, love affairs, and betrayals that lead to a fateful act when layered on top of each other.

1. 'The Girlfriend', 2025

Rotten Tomatoes Score: 88%

Laura Sanderson, an elite London gallery owner, carefully protects her son, Daniel, from any harm. Suddenly, she encounters an unexpected threat.

Cherry enters the house – charismatic, brash, and clearly hiding something – and quickly captures Daniel's attention. What begins as a secret confrontation soon turns into open warfare, with each side exploiting the other's weaknesses.

The series depicts the events from the perspectives of both Laura and Cherry, casting doubt on their sincerity.
